Question
which of the following is the most potent class of antilipemics?
bile acid sequestrants
statins
omega - 3 fatty acids
nicotinic acids
Statins are known to be the most potent class of antilipemics as they effectively inhibit HMG - CoA reductase, a key enzyme in cholesterol synthesis, leading to significant reduction in LDL - cholesterol levels. Bile acid sequestrants work by binding bile acids in the intestine, omega - 3 fatty acids have more of a triglyceride - lowering effect, and nicotinic acids have various side - effects limiting their use compared to statins in terms of potency for lipid - lowering.
